📖 1. Identity Formation

🔑 Key Concepts & Definitions

Complex & layered identity
Identity is multifaceted, influenced by various aspects such as nationality, gender, religion, class, language, history, and personal experience, all interacting simultaneously to shape an individual’s sense of self.

Identity shaped by historical time
A person’s identity is deeply affected by the era they are born into. For example, someone born in 1940s Germany experiences a different societal and cultural context than someone born in 2000, with historical events, politics, and economic conditions molding their self-perception (see source content).

Identity shaped by social conditions
Economic class, access to education, and social opportunities impose constraints and influences on individual identity. These social conditions partly determine the paths available and the roles individuals adopt, making identity partly imposed by societal structures.
